Technical Account Manager (IDEAL FOR DRILLERS AND GEOS LOOKING FOR A CHANGE)

  • Permanent
  • up to $155k per annum, plus super and bonus

Our client is a leading provider of innovative technical solutions supporting the resources and industrial sectors. Due to continued growth, they are seeking a motivated and customer-focused Technical Account Manager to join their team.

This is an exciting opportunity for someone who enjoys combining technical knowledge with relationship management, helping customers achieve better operational outcomes while driving business growth.

Ideal for ex drillers and Geos looking for a change.

About the Role

As a Technical Account Manager, you will be responsible for developing and maintaining strong relationships with a portfolio of customers across the resources sector. Acting as a trusted advisor, you'll work closely with clients to understand their operational challenges and identify solutions that deliver measurable value.

You will play a key role in supporting existing customers, identifying new business opportunities, and contributing to the successful introduction of new products and services to market.

Key Responsibilities

  • Develop and maintain long-term relationships with existing and prospective customers.
  • Identify opportunities to grow customer accounts through solution-based selling and strategic account planning.
  • Lead customer engagement initiatives to support product launches and business development activities.
  • Provide timely technical and commercial support, ensuring customer enquiries are resolved efficiently.
  • Work collaboratively with internal teams to deliver tailored solutions that meet customer objectives.
  • Monitor customer needs, market trends, and industry developments to identify new opportunities for growth.
  • Maintain accurate account records and sales activity reporting.

About You

You are a commercially minded relationship builder who enjoys working closely with customers and delivering exceptional service. You bring a proactive approach to account management and are confident engaging with stakeholders across operational and management levels.

To be successful, you will have:

  • Previous experience in resources, mining, exploration, drilling, or related industries (Ideal for drillers or geos looking for a change).
  • Ability to build trust, manage stakeholders, and develop long-term customer relationships.
  • Strong communication and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ent organisational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ities.
  • Intermediate Microsoft Office skills, particularly Excel.
  • Experience with ERP or CRM systems.
  • A willingness to travel to regional and remote customer sites as required.

What's on Offer

  • Company vehicle, laptop, and mobile phone.
  • Ongoing training and professional development.
  • Opportunity to work with industry-leading technology and solutions.
  • Supportive team environment with strong career growth potential.
  • A role that combines technical expertise, customer engagement, and commercial responsibility.
